published OpenGL-Performance: Quake 3 Arena
The well-known action game is a yardstick for the special type of performance required for 3D games. The board with the SiS 735 is far in the lead and clearly outclasses the already fast AMD 760 chipset. The VIA KT133A cannot keep up and drops to last place. Among the test candidates for the Intel platform, the SiS 635 performs poorly - it comes in last place.
